Web29 apr. 2024 · How Hot Is Too Hot For A CPU? Anything from 90 Degrees Celsius and upward is bad for your CPU. Once you start hitting and exceeding 100 Degrees Celsius, … Web6 jul. 2024 · 32° – 104°. High temperatures aren’t likely to cause a machine to suddenly become damaged. In fact, all computers will initiate a type of power off called a thermal shutdown to prevent damage if the temperature gets too hot for a CPU.
